Eastridge is a well-established, family-friendly neighborhood in Littleton, Colorado, known for its welcoming atmosphere and strong community spirit. Developed in the 1970s and 1980s, Eastridge was designed to offer a suburban lifestyle with easy access to Denver and the foothills, making it a popular choice for generations of homeowners. The neighborhood’s name reflects its location on the eastern edge of the Dakota Ridge, providing residents with gentle slopes and open spaces that enhance the suburban feel. Eastridge is characterized by its well-maintained streets, mature landscaping, and a mix of architectural styles, from mid-century ranch homes to more modern additions, creating a visually appealing and cohesive community. The neighborhood’s long-standing reputation for safety, excellent schools, and affordability has made it a cornerstone of Littleton’s residential landscape, attracting families, professionals, and retirees alike.
Eastridge offers a diverse range of housing options, with a median home value of $713,500, reflecting its solid market position and desirability. The neighborhood features a mix of single-family homes, townhouses, and condominiums, catering to a wide range of buyers, from first-time homeowners to empty nesters looking to downsize. Architectural styles include classic ranch homes with sprawling floor plans, contemporary two-story dwellings with open-concept living areas, and cozy bungalows with charming details like brick facades and hardwood floors. Lot sizes typically range from 0.2 to 0.5 acres, providing ample space for outdoor activities while maintaining a suburban density. Many homes have been updated with modern amenities, such as energy-efficient windows, updated kitchens, and finished basements, making them highly attractive to today’s buyers.
Eastridge is ideally situated for convenience, with easy access to major roadways like South Santa Fe Drive and West Belleview Avenue, providing quick commutes to Denver, Englewood, and other nearby suburbs. The neighborhood is within walking distance of Eastridge Recreation Center, a hub for fitness and community events, featuring a pool, gym, and sports courts. Families benefit from the highly rated Littleton Public Schools, with Eastridge Elementary School and Ken Caryl Middle School serving the area. Shopping and dining options are abundant at the nearby Eastridge Mall, which offers a variety of retail stores, restaurants, and services, including a grocery store and a movie theater. Outdoor enthusiasts can explore the nearby Chatfield State Park, where they can enjoy boating, fishing, hiking, and picnicking along the reservoir.
Eastridge is a top choice for buyers seeking a balanced lifestyle with access to urban amenities and outdoor recreation, supported by a median household income of $166,501. The neighborhood’s central location in Littleton provides a commute time of approximately 20-25 minutes to downtown Denver, making it ideal for professionals who want to avoid the hustle and bustle of the city while still having easy access to job opportunities.
